My client is an exciting, fast-growing technology company based in Oxfordshire. We are a value-added distributor acting as a supply chain partner to many well-established vendors and brands. We supply enterprise-level Wi-Fi, Point-to-Point and security technologies to a very hungry market. The products and services we sell are always in high demand.

Position Summary

We are looking for a bright individual to generate leads for meetings within the Sales & Marketing Team. This is achieved through proactive outbound call activity, including fact finding, identifying key decision makers, and finding sales opportunities. Meet and exceed agreed activity targets, maintain thorough understanding of products, services, and target industries.
